| What is the going rate for replica mounts? A local Taxidermist is charging $9.75 per inch for skin mounts (checked the price for a walleye not a musky). Just wondering what the going rate per inch is for replicas. I would definately do a replica of a musky and I'm curious the price difference. |

Location: Stevens Point, WI | I've seen a lot between $13 and $14 an inch for replicas, that seems to be the normal range near me- for a single sided replica. Double sided will be more. Last i checked, Lax was a touch lower in price, and a touch higher in quality than most others. |
